Output 668f37156ea6908f3bf0b03db39c46f5f0095824b3a13b6c2e69d4d093d3c933:1

value
161229
script pubkey
OP_0 OP_PUSHBYTES_20 3f146802eae54e17f9280383853c29b712cd09ae
address
bc1q8u2xsqh2u48p07fgqwpc20pfkufv6zdwahm3qw
transaction
668f37156ea6908f3bf0b03db39c46f5f0095824b3a13b6c2e69d4d093d3c933
spent
true